Output 2666d7586a968f3cc4e80401cacf752e4eab4bb6dce7b823edf32ed8b02422ab:113

value
256430
script pubkey
OP_0 OP_PUSHBYTES_20 2177565bc462d6bb4d79f31ed50570863bf1e049
address
bc1qy9m4vk7yvtttknte7v0d2ptsscalrczfgehy92
transaction
2666d7586a968f3cc4e80401cacf752e4eab4bb6dce7b823edf32ed8b02422ab
confirmations
265827
spent
true